With a little help from Bucket Listers, the iconic house from The Brady Bunch is reopening in Los Angeles. The house was made famous by the beloved family sitcom when it debuted in 1969. During the show’s run, the house in Studio City, California, was featured as the exterior of the Bradys’ home. The interior shots featuring the cast were all filmed on a soundstage at Paramount. However, the interior of the real house was remodeled to recreate The Brady Bunch set after it was purchased by HGTV for the show A Very Brady Renovation. In 2019, the reality miniseries debuted and followed the six grown-up Brady kids as they helped renovate the house.
The spot is now owned by Tina Trahan, a “historic home enthusiast” and the wife of former HBO chief executive Chris Albrecht. Trahan has used the property for fundraising and opened it last November for three days. Now, she is teaming up with Bucket Listers to keep The Brady Experience alive during the summer to support Wags and Walks, a nonprofit dog rescue “dedicated to saving at-risk dogs and helping them find loving homes.”
During the event, fans will be able to enjoy a “fully immersive journey designed to celebrate the charm, warmth, and whimsy of the Brady household.”
